CORA Health Services Inc expands into Georgia via its acquisition of Spine & Sport Physical Therapy, which has six locations throughout Southeast Georgia and includes the concierge physical therapy provider House Calls.
CORA has also recently acquired an additional four physical therapy practices, according to a media release.
These include Capstone Physical Therapy, a single location in Raleigh/Durham, NC; Solex Physical Therapy, two locations in Naples, Fla; Melissa Brown Physical Therapy, a single clinic in downtown Orlando, Fla; and Robert Volski and Associates Physical Therapy, in Ft. Meyers, Fla.
In total, these acquisitions bring CORA’s total of locations to 125 in four states.
“We are always looking to broaden our capabilities by acquiring excellent clinics and clinic groups that expand our geographic reach and add depth to our existing service lines,” says Dennis Smith, CORA’s CEO, in the release.
“We are delighted to welcome our new companies, all of which will help CORA carry out its goal of delivering personalized care with respect and consideration for our patients’ needs,” he adds.
